44 /*
45  * A bug in the jail(8) code prevented processes in jail from properly
46  * connecting UDP sockets.  This test program attempts to exercise that bug.
47  */
48 
49 static void
50 usage(void)
51 {
52 
53 	fprintf(stderr, "udpconnectjail: no arguments\n");
54 	exit(-1);
55 }
56 
57 static void
58 test(const char *context, struct sockaddr_in *sin)
59 {
60 	int sock;
61 
62 	sock = socket(PF_INET, SOCK_DGRAM, 0);
63 	if (sock == -1)
64 		errx(-1, "%s: socket(PF_INET, SOCK_DGRAM, 0): %s", context,
65 		    strerror(errno));
66 
67 	if (connect(sock, (struct sockaddr *)sin, sizeof(*sin)) < 0)
68 		errx(-1, "%s: connect(%s): %s", context,
69 		    inet_ntoa(sin->sin_addr), strerror(errno));
70 
71 	if (close(sock) < 0)
72 		errx(-1, "%s: close(): %s", context, strerror(errno));
73 }
74 
75 int
76 main(int argc, __unused char *argv[])
77 {
78 	struct sockaddr_in sin;
79 	struct jail thejail;
80 
81 	if (argc != 1)
82 		usage();
83 
84 	bzero(&sin, sizeof(sin));
85 	sin.sin_len = sizeof(sin);
86 	sin.sin_family = AF_INET;
87 	sin.sin_addr.s_addr = htonl(INADDR_LOOPBACK);
88 	sin.sin_port = htons(8080);	/* Arbitrary */
89 
90 	/*
91 	 * First run the system call test outside of a jail.
92 	 */
93 	test("not in jail", &sin);
94 
95 	/*
96 	 * Now re-run in a jail.
97 	 */
98 	bzero(&thejail, sizeof(thejail));
99 	thejail.version = 0;
100 	thejail.path = "/";
101 	thejail.hostname = "jail";
102 	thejail.ip_number = INADDR_LOOPBACK;
103 	if (jail(&thejail) < 0)
104 		errx(-1, "jail: %s", strerror(errno));
105 	test("in jail", &sin);
106 
107 	fprintf(stdout, "PASS\n");
108 
109 	return (0);
110 }
